Hi, i want to create a function that interpolates linearly to give me the coefficients. As an example, the function must take in AerodynamicData.Cm.BodyFlap (see below) and must use VehicleState to find the interpolated value of CmBodyFlap, which is the contribution that the body flap makes towards the aerodynamic coefficient named, Cm.
AerodynamicData.Cm.BodyFlap =
struct with fields:
deBF: [-11.7000 -5 0 5 10 16.3000 22.5000]
alpha: [-10 -5 0 5 10 15 20 25 30 35 40 45 50]
CmBodyFlap: [7×13 double]
VehicleState =
struct with fields:
alpha: 40
Mach: 5
deBF: 6
deSB: 0
deA: 0
Please help.

Make sure your matrix agrees with the meshgrid generated or change it to match.
[d,a]=meshgrid(AerodynamicData.Cm.BodyFlap.deBF,AerodynamicData.Cm.BodyFlap.alpha);
CmBodyFlap_interp=interp2(d,a,AerodynamicData.Cm.BodyFlap.CmBodyFlap,VehicleState.deBF,VehicleState.alpha);
